Abstract:

This study focuses on the innovation of college education and teaching based on big data mining and explores how to improve the quality and efficiency of education and teaching through big data technology. With the rapid development of information technology, the application of big data in the field of education has gradually become an effective means to improve education management and teaching mode. At present, in the reform of education and teaching, the traditional teaching methods have been difficult to meet the individualized and diversified educational needs. Through big data mining and machine learning algorithms, this study attempts to build a new data-driven education and teaching innovation path. Methods such as data collection, data preprocessing, model construction, and optimization are adopted to build an educational innovation model based on big data in combination with the actual education in colleges and universities. Through data collection and analysis, design and optimization of education model, and evaluation of the effect of education and teaching reform, this paper analyzes the educational data of colleges and universities, and puts forward strategies for personalized teaching and educational resource optimization. The results show that data-driven education model has advantages in improving students’ learning effect and teachers’ teaching efficiency. With the rational optimization of personalized teaching paths and teaching resources, the quality of education has been effectively improved. It also proves that big data technology can provide scientific basis for educational decision-making and promote educational innovation. This study provides the theoretical basis and practical path for data-driven innovation in the field of education, promotes the reform of education and teaching mode, and provides a new idea for the future research of educational technology.
